ASR 920

ASR920 connected to the GM.


SyncE
 Check if the "synchronous mode” command is configured on the interface.
On all 920, Gi0/0/7 is used for connecting GM and BDI 707 and 2566 is used.

Capture Synchronous mode


 Check if the SyncE source is properly configured as to where the GM is
connected and the ESMC SSM QL-mode is enabled

 Check if the esmc process is enabled.

Show commands for SyncE:

 Show network-clock synchronization- Need to receive PRC. SSU-A, SSU-B or


SEC is not desirable.

 Show esmc interface GigabitEthernet 0/0/7 detail – Check ESMC packets are
sent and received.

 Check if the ptp is in hybrid mode and both the profiles slave and master are
configured with their transport addresses LB301 and LB300 respectively.

 Show ptp clock running domain 0 - Check what is the state of PTP and are we
receiving ptp packets from Master

Check status of Clock: Phase Aligned state.

 Check if the master ip is reachable with our slave interface LB301.

 Show commands for PTP:
#sh ptp port running detail - Check if we are receiving clock class 6 from the
Master (GM).

ii. #show platform software ptpd stat stream 0 | s Curr|ST- Check the offset
value, it should be in 2 digits after the decimal point

ASR9K AG2 connected to the 920.

 Check if the ESMC SSM QL mode is itu-t option 1, clock-interface timing-


mode system specifies that the output of a clock interface is driven by the
system-selected timing source.

 Check if the physical interface towards 920(Master) has frequency


synchronisation and selection input with priority 1 (Primary syncE) configured
and the interface with other priorities will be considered as B-syncE.

 Check if “frequency synchronisation” is configured on interfaces towards
slaves which will derive frequency from AG2 i.e port towards AG1s.
Note: “Selection input” is not needed here as it is not a syncE input source.

Sh run interface – Check on which interface profile is configured as interface


and then check on that interface Frequency synchronization is configured.

 Show frequency synchronization selection – Check if the interface with


priority 1 is receiving PRC and is locked with that frequency source for the
active RSP (here 0/RSP0/CPU0).

 Show frequency synchronization interfaces brief- Check the interfaces
enabled for syncE and the SSM QL received and transmitted on each.

 Check if the global ptp configuration is configured with default class 248, slave
profile with proper master ip (LB300 of 920) and sync and delay-req rate as
64pps. The Minimum clock class should be 7.

 Check if the ptp profile ‘SLAVE’ is configured on the interface towards 920
Identify the interface with BDI 707

8|Page
 Check if the ptp profile MASTER is configured on the interface towards slave
i.e AG1.

 Check if the static route is configured for lo300 of 920(Master) and Lo301 for
AG1s (slave).

Show commands for PTP:


 #Show ptp platform servo – Check the status of ptp , sync and delay
timestamps getting updated.

 #show ptp foreign-masters best – Check if the best master is sending clock
class 6.

 #show ptp interfaces brief – Check if the AG2 is advertising clock class 6.

10 | P a g e
 #show ptp interfaces brief – Check all the ptp enabled (slave and master)
interfaces.

ASR903 AG1 connected to the AG2.


SyncE
Note: The syncE configuration commands are the same for ASR903 and 920 platforms
a. Check if the "synchronous mode” command is configured on the interface.

b. Check if the syncE source is properly configured as to where the interface towards
AG2 and the ESMC SSM QL-mode is enabled.

c. Check if the esmc process is enabled.

Show commands for SyncE:

 #Show network-clock synchronization - Need to receive PRC. SSU-A, SSU-B or


SEC is not desirable. The priority 2 syncE is the Backup SyncE which is DNU(Do
not use) here because it is sending PRC on that interface to avoid clocking loops
(as shown in below snap).
